 Framed Pears
went thru awesome sets I have from Asela Hopkins - love love this set...GKD's "Fruitful Harvest" by Asela!
Had designer paper from K & Co (Nature) that matched perfectly, Cardstock is GKD's Turquoise Sea and Lemon Drop. Used CB folder for dry embossing and Spellbinders Ovals Lg and Beaded Ovals. Nostalgia tape from THoltz , stash ribbon and stickles. 
Colored pears with 
Copics: E35, Y11, YG03, 63, 91, 95

TIP: I used adhesive for vellum so it wouldnt show since you apply the adhesive to the colored side of your image...on a couple of the others I made ..did use regular adhesive, just in small pieces over the darker colored areas...worked fine!
